    Mold jobs are not all the same. For Normal, IL, start with the signals that match the problem you need solved, then confirm exactly what work is included before booking.

    Urgent response

    Start here when there is active water damage, a fast-spreading issue, or a time-sensitive repair.

    1local

    Ask how quickly they can inspect the property and whether after-hours response is available.

    Moisture-source checks

    Important when mold appears after a leak, flood, roof issue, or damp basement condition.

    1local

    Ask how they identify and address the moisture source before or during remediation.

    Testing or inspection

    Helpful when you need inspection, sampling, or clearance questions separated from removal work.

    1local

    Ask whether testing is included, handled separately, or referred to an independent process.

    PuroClean of Bloomington

    Based in Normal

    Normal, IL / 4.9 rating from 65 reviews / Water damage restoration service

    Best for: Bloomington-Normal homeowners and businesses needing 24/7 water, fire, or mold response from a PuroClean franchise with a 4.9-star Google rating and a named field crew led by Gage, Kyle, and Christina.

    Service area: PuroClean of Bloomington is headquartered at 102 Merle Lane in Normal, Illinois. The company lists 40+ service areas including Bloomington, Normal, Peoria, East Peoria, Peoria Heights, Pekin, Chenoa, Gridley, Hudson, Le Roy, Lexington, Morton, Eureka, Metamora, El Paso, Washington, and numerous smaller McLean County communities like Towanda, Carlock, Colfax, and Arrowsmith. Reviews confirm jobs in Bloomington-Normal and Pekin. The reach from Bloomington to the Peoria metro is roughly 40 miles, which is plausible for a single franchise but worth confirming for response time.

    In-house mold testingReconstructionInsurance claim help24/7 emergency

    Review snapshot: Gage, Kyle, and Christina draw repeated praise across 65 reviews at 4.9 stars for communication and speed. But 2 one-star reviews in the last 18 months describe quotes that ran 3-6x higher than competitors, with one reviewer reporting Kyle ghosted both her and her insurance adjuster.
